Why are you entitled to 400 €?

The European Regulation EC 261/2004 is very strict regarding air passenger rights. The amount of fixed compensation does not depend on the price of your ticket, but only on the flight distance.

How to know if the flight Air Berlin Cologne - Kerkyra/corfu is eligible?

To determine if your trip between Cologne and Kerkyra/corfu entitles you to compensation, the main criterion is the delay at arrival (and not at departure). It must be more than 3 hours.

Also note that the distance of 1 598 km perfectly justifies the compensation bracket of 400 €. This amount is net and the airline cannot derogate from it in its own terms and conditions.

What are the conditions for Air Berlin to compensate you?

  • Delay at arrival: You arrived with more than 3 hours delay at Kerkyra/corfu.
  • Cancellation: The airline cancelled the flight less than 14 days before departure.
  • Overbooking: You were denied boarding against your will at Cologne airport.
  • Airline responsibility: The problem must be attributable to Air Berlin (technical problem, sick crew, scheduling...).

Warning: Extraordinary circumstances (extreme weather preventing takeoff from Cologne, air traffic controllers' strike, political instability) exempt the airline from its obligation to compensate.

The impact of a strike on your Air Berlin compensation

Not all strikes exempt the company from its obligations. If the delay of your Cologne - Kerkyra/corfu trip is due to an internal strike within Air Berlin, the European justice recently ruled that this entitles to compensation.

A strike by weather services at Cologne Bonn Airport or European air traffic control is an external cause over which Air Berlin has no control.

What are your rights at Cologne airport in case of prolonged wait?

Don't buy your food without first asking Air Berlin for coupons. If you do, keep your receipts carefully.

In the case of a flight postponement until the next day, the regulation stipulates that hotel accommodation and transfers from and to Cologne Bonn Airport airport are entirely the responsibility of the air carrier.

What is the exact amount of compensation for a cancelled Air Berlin flight from Cologne to Kerkyra/corfu?

According to European Regulation EC 261/2004, the distance between CGN and CFU being 1 598 km, the legal fixed compensation is set at 400 € per passenger, regardless of the initial price of the plane ticket.

How much time do I have to claim my compensation from Air Berlin?

The legal limitation period depends on the country where the airline or the airport is based or the competent jurisdiction. Generally it varies from 2 to 5 years, but in France, you have up to 5 years to assert your rights.
